Transaction 667c2c2d84b8e07a674953955ea93b73808da85444abcef9434f87597ba49fa1

2 Input
2 Outputs
  • 667c2c2d84b8e07a674953955ea93b73808da85444abcef9434f87597ba49fa1:0
  • value  2000000
    address  3GGgMwzDWxdq7aWxRFXVAiu2RXshwBjmpq
  • 667c2c2d84b8e07a674953955ea93b73808da85444abcef9434f87597ba49fa1:1
  • value  259949
    address  1Du7FGc8WXyzbDQDPaWqVGHdhiv84z9oQo